It was a battle until the end as the Lady Cubs clawed through Friday night’s game against the Keene Chargers.
Keene took charge early in the game with a tight offense. The Cubs spent most of the quarter one step behind. By the second quarter Clifton had began to predict the plays and came back strong on defense. At half time the girls were trailing with a score of 13 to 17.
By the end of the third quarter the Chargers realized they were slipping as the Cubs kept making play after play and gaining points. Keene stepped it up. With every step forward from the Chargers the Cubs came back with matched force.
Putting everything they had into it, the two teams went into the fourth with a tied score. Up until the very last minute it was a fight for each and every point. The Cubs came out victorious by a combination of a three-pointer, successfully planned steals and well executed layups.
Next week the Cubs will play Rio Vista away on February 7, 2020.
